What’s unique about this role?

More than 25 years ago, Lighthouse launched as a local document scanning and copying provider for legal discovery. As the legal technology landscape has changed, we’ve evolved with it, including the continual development of a world-class digital forensics team. Digital forensics often acts as a conduit, linking together key steps of an engagement-- as a first step in gathering evidence, an intermediate step in establishing the facts of a case, a final step in preparing for examination in court—and it requires both strategic understanding of behaviors and outcomes, and tactical skills to put knowledge into action. The talented individuals who make up Lighthouse’s digital forensics team have decades of combined experience across the collection, investigation, and analysis continuum, and hail from careers in security technology, software development, eDiscovery, law enforcement, and the military. The diversity of background and technical acumen within the Lighthouse digital forensics team ensures that we can provide services across a plethora of use cases, using transparent, documented, and defensible workflows and methodologies.

Senior Forensic Associates are responsible for onsite and remote collection of electronically stored information (ESI) from computers, mobile devices, collaboration apps and cloud repositories. Using state-of-the-art technology, they process and analyze data in support of forensic investigations and litigation.

What will this person do?
  • Perform forensically sound collections of ESI from laptops, desktops, mobile devices, hard drives, servers and cloud data sources both onsite and remotely.
  • Verify, extract and analyze data in support of investigations and litigation
  • Conduct custodian interviews to identify relevant data sources
  • Provide proactive status updates to both internal and external clients
  • Prepare remote collection kits for redeployment
  • Log and track evidence, update chain of custody logs and follow evidence management best practices
  • Enter billable time and descriptions into billing system.

Perform other related duties as assigned

Bring your passion and together we will shine. It would also be great if you have the following:
  • Bachelor’s Degree or equivalent experience
  • Two to four years of experience in Digital Forensics
  • At least one security or digital forensics industry certifications, such as CISSP, EnCE, CCE, CFCE, MCFE, or similar
  • Ability to multi-task, analyze and problem solve, and coach less other experienced members.
  • Proficient in the use of EnCase, AccessData Forensic Toolkit, XWays, Cellebrite UFED and Physical Analyzer, Cellebrite Inspector (formerly Blacklight), Axiom or open-source forensic tools
  • Strong mastery of data collection, preservation, and chain of custody principles and procedures
  • An understanding of file systems, computer hardware and computer networking concepts
  • Strong Mac, Linux / UNIX, other operating systems experience is a plus
